Scientists have a short while ago discovered and succeeded in synthesizing conolidine, a normal compound that displays guarantee for a strong analgesic agent with a more favorable safety profile. Although the actual mechanism of motion continues to be elusive, it is now postulated that conolidine could possibly have a lot of biologic targets. Presently, conolidine is revealed to inhibit Cav2.two calcium channels and raise the availability of endogenous opioid peptides by binding into a a short while ago determined opioid scavenger ACKR3. Although the identification of conolidine as a potential novel analgesic agent supplies an additional avenue to handle the opioid disaster and handle CNCP, even further studies are vital to understand its system of motion and utility and efficacy in controlling CNCP.

You'll find commonly 3 major phases from the notion of pain. The main stage is pain sensitivity, accompanied by the second phase in which the indicators are transmitted through the periphery to the dorsal horn (DH), which is found within the spinal wire by using the peripheral anxious process (PNS). Lastly, the third stage would be to complete the transmission in the alerts to the higher Mind by using the central anxious technique (CNS). Commonly, there are two routes for sign transmissions to get conducted: ascending and descending pathways. The pathway that goes upward carrying sensory facts from the body by using the spinal cord in the direction of the brain is described as being the ascending pathway, Whilst the nerves that goes downward within the brain to your reflex organs through the spinal wire is named the descending pathway.

For this type of pain, the region of study concentrates totally on the afferent part as it's been proven that the administration of some pharmaceuticals, for example area anesthetics, will be able to alleviate ongoing neuropathic pain [157]. The ongoing afferent activity could act in alternative ways so as to induce variations in transduction. The mechanisms could vary and could contain the expression of transducers in neurons that Usually tend not to express this type of transducer, the increase in expression of excitatory receptors [158], and/or perhaps the decrease of inhibitory transducers [159]. Yet another system would be the expression of thermal or mechanical transducers close to the extremity with the Reduce, broken axon [159], or In the ganglia [a hundred and sixty]. It is actually plausible to hypothesize that the various processes occur and collaborate simultaneously to lead to the ongoing action from the Block Pain Receptors with Proleviate afferents affected through nerve harm. The origins of the exercise may consist of, as previously stated, the ectopic expression of transducers [161]. 1 illustration is definitely the anomalous activation of nociceptors by norepinephrine which results through the sympathetic submit-ganglionic terminals which are expressed on ganglia [162] and also the alteration in expression and density of ion channels that brings about instability and spontaneous exercise within the membrane [163]. These mechanisms of exercise are not just a consequence from the injury but are prone to be considered a results of the various variations that come about with time. For these motives, neuropathic pain is difficult to take care of.
